ICEpower launches SC400A2 Class-D amplifier module
The module is aimed at manufacturers building stereo hi-fi, streaming amplifier, monitor and active-speaker products. It also marks the first use of ICEpower’s Super Conductor topology in an amplifier platform, giving OEM customers a new higher-tier option in the company’s module range.

ICEpower has launched the SC400A2, a new Class-D amplifier module for audio product manufacturers. The module extends the Danish company’s OEM platform range and is positioned for compact hi-fi, streaming amplifier, studio monitor and active loudspeaker designs.
The SC400A2 is the first ICEpower amplifier platform to use the company’s Super Conductor topology. The product page presents it as a module for manufacturers that need a stereo amplifier stage with high output capability and low measured distortion in a compact format.
ICEpower also lists the SC400A2 as compatible with the new 750S power supply module for a complete platform. The submitted audioXpress coverage reports that the module is based on ICEpower’s proprietary ICEedge Class-D chipset and is scheduled for its first demonstration at High End Vienna.
Key specifications
Topology
ICEpower Super Conductor
Amplification
2x400W channels
THD+N
0.0002% at 100W
Frequency response
-3 dB greater than 100 kHz
Chipset
ICEpower ICEedge Class-D chipset
Dimensions
80x100mm
Applications
Hi-fi stereo equipment, high-end streaming amplifiers, studio monitors and high-end active speakers
Platform pairing
Can be paired with the ICEpower 750S power supply module
ICEpower lists the SC400A2 as currently available for pre-order and requests only, with preliminary technical documents. Pricing and production availability are not listed as final product details on the product page.
